Enhanced Accessibility and Comprehensive Coverage

One of the core benefits of the partnership is the expanded accessibility it offers to insurance agents. Agents can now cater to a broader range of small businesses, including home-based businesses, online retailers, and contractors. This widened access ensures that more small business owners can find insurance solutions that meet their specific needs. Moreover, the range of insurance options available is comprehensive, covering general liability, professional liability, property coverage, and inland marine insurance. This breadth of coverage allows agents to offer tailored, high-quality protection to their clients, addressing diverse risks and business environments.

Simply Business’s top-rated insurance carriers are now integrated with London Underwriters’ LU One portal, further enhancing the accessibility of insurance options. This digital platform simplifies the process of obtaining insurance, making it easier for agents to generate multiple quotes, bind coverage instantly, and manage policies from a centralized dashboard. Such a streamlined approach not only saves time but also ensures that small businesses receive the insurance protection they need without unnecessary delays or complications.

Efficiency and Digital Transformation

Efficiency and convenience are at the heart of this partnership, driven by a commitment to leveraging digital tools to modernize insurance distribution. By adopting a digital-first approach, Simply Business and London Underwriters are setting new standards for how insurance is acquired and managed. Agents can now handle their entire insurance procurement process online, from generating quotes to binding coverage, all within a matter of minutes. This increased efficiency means that agents can focus more on understanding their clients’ needs and providing personalized service, rather than getting bogged down in administrative tasks.

Samantha Roady, CEO of Simply Business, has emphasized the company’s dedication to simplifying small business insurance procurement and customization. The digital platform developed by Simply Business is designed to streamline workflows, providing agents with a premier digital experience. Meanwhile, Daniel Feigenbaum, CEO of London Underwriters, highlights the partnership’s role in enhancing their ability to connect retail agents with optimal insurance solutions, making the process faster and more effective. By working together, both companies are revolutionizing the way small business insurance is distributed and managed.
